Installare Ubuntu Touch¶
Installare Ubuntu Touch è facile e molto lavoro è stato fatto per rendere il processo d’installazione meno intimidatorio per l’utente medio. UBports Installer è un gradevole strumento grafico che puoi usare con il tuo computer Linux, Mac o Windows per installare Ubuntu Touch su un dispositivo supportato <devices.ubports.com> _. Per gli utenti più esperti, abbiamo anche istruzioni d’installazione manuale per ogni dispositivo nella pagina dei dispositivi.
Avvertimento
Se stai passando da un dispositivo con Android, non sarai in grado di conservare tutti i dati attualmente su di esso. Crea un backup esterno se desideri mantenerli.
È possibile Scaricare UBports Installer da GitHub. Sono disponibili i suguenti pacchetti:
Windows:
ubports-installer-<numero-versione>.exemacOS:
ubports-installer-<numero-versione>.dmgUbuntu o Debian:
ubports-installer-<numero-versione>.debAltre distribuzioni Linux (snap):
ubports-installer-<numero-versione>.snapAltre distribuzioni Linux (AppImage):
ubports-installer-<numero-versione>.AppImage
Avvia il programma di installazione e segui le istruzioni sullo schermo che ti guideranno attraverso il processo di installazione. Questo è tutto! Divertiti ad esplorare Ubuntu Touch!
If you’re an experienced android developer and want to help us bring Ubuntu Touch to more devices, visit the porting section.
Nota
Please do not start the installer with sudo. It is meant to be run as a normal user, not as root. Using the installer with sudo will mess up permissions in the installer’s cached files and lead to problems down the road. If the installer does not recognize your device, check the troubleshooting information below.
Risoluzione dei problemi¶
If you need help, you can join UBports” support channels on telegram or matrix or ask a question in the forum or on askubuntu. If you believe that the UBports Installer is not working correctly, you can also file a new issue to help us solve the problem.
Connection lost during installation¶
Try a different USB cable and a different USB port on your computer. Cheap and old cables tend to lose connection during the installation.
Windows Defender prevents Installer from starting¶
We have contacted Microsoft about this problem, but they seem to think it’s enjoyable. To dismiss the warning, click on «More Information», then select «Run anyway».
Device not detected¶
Virtual Machine¶
If you’re running the installer in a virtual machine, make sure the virtual machine is allowed to access the USB port.
Windows ADB drivers¶
Install the universal adb driver and reboot your computer.
Fairphone 2 Vendor-ID¶
Run echo 0x2ae5 >> ~/.android/adb_usb.ini in the terminal and restart the installer. This does not affect the snap package.
Missing udev-rules¶
If the device is not detected on Linux and you are not using the snap package, then you might be missing some udev-rules.
See if
/etc/udev/rules.d/51-android.rulesexists and contains the rules below. If not, add them to the file and runsudo service udev restartorsudo udevadm control --reload-rules && udevadm trigger.
SUBSYSTEM=="usb", ATTRS{idVendor}=="0e79",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="0502",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="0b05",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="413c",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="0489",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="091e",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="18d1",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="0bb4",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="12d1",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="24e3",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="2116",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="0482",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="17ef",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="1004",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="22b8",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="0409",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="2080",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="0955",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="2257",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="10a9",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="1d4d",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="0471",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="04da",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="05c6",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="1f53",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="04e8",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="04dd",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="0fce",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="0930",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="19d2",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="2ae5", MODE="0666", GROUP="plugdev"
SUBSYSTEM=="usb", ATTRS{idVendor}=="2a45", MODE="0666", GROUP="plugdev"
Other issues¶
If the troubleshooting tips do not work, you might also try following the manual installation instructions for your device on the devices page.
Installa su dispositivi Android legacy¶
Mentre il processo di installazione è abbastanza semplice sulla maggior parte dei dispositivi, alcuni dispositivi legacy Bq e Meizu richiedono passaggi speciali. Questa parte della guida non si applica a nessun altro dispositivo.
Nota
Questo è più o meno territorio inesplorato. Se il produttore del tuo dispositivo non vuole che tu installi un sistema operativo alternativo, non c’è molto che possiamo fare. Le seguenti istruzioni devono essere seguite soltanto da utenti esperti. Apprezziamo il fatto che molte persone vogliano usare il nostro sistema operativo, ma flashare un dispositivo con strumenti OEM non andrebbe fatto senza un po” di conoscenze e parecchia ricerca.
I telefoni Meizu sono abbastanza bloccati con Flyme. Mentre l’MX4 può essere flashato con successo in alcuni casi, il Pro5 è basato su Exynos e ha i suoi grattacapi.
Avvertimento
SII MOLTO CAUTO! Sei responsabile delle tue azioni!
Disconnetti dal tuo PC tutti i dispositivi e le periferiche non essenziali. Carica il tuo dispositivo con il caricabatteria (non con il tuo PC) fino ad almeno il 40 percento.
Scarica la ROM di Ubuntu Touch per il tuo dispositivo ed estrai i file zippati:
Bq E4.5 (krillin)
Bq E5 HD (vegetahd)
Bq M10 HD (cooler)
Bq M10 FHD (frieza)
Meizu MX4 (arale)
Scarica l’ultima versione di SP flash tool (aka MTK flash tool).
Estrai i file zip
Apri un terminale, entra nella directory di SP flash tool ed eseguilo con
sudo ./flash_tool.sh.
Nota
In Ubuntu 17.10, ci sono problemi con flash_tool nel caricare la libreria condivisa “libpng12”, dunque questo può essere utilizzato come metodo alternativo:
wget -q -O /tmp/libpng12.deb http://mirrors.kernel.org/ubuntu/pool/main/libp/libpng/libpng12-0_1.2.54-1ubuntu1_amd64.deb \
&& sudo dpkg -i /tmp/libpng12.deb \
&& rm /tmp/libpng12.deb
Nella sezione «Scatter-loading File», premi il pulsante «choose» quindi seleziona il file
*Android_scatter.txtdall’archivio che hai scaricato al punto due.Scegli «Firmware Upgrade» dal menu a tendina.
Avvertimento
Se selezioni DOWNLOAD ONLY anziché FIRMWARE UPGRADE, ti ritroverai alla fine con un mattoncino inutile anziché un fighissimo dispositivo Ubuntu Touch. Assicurati di selezionare FIRMWARE UPGRADE.
Inoltre, dopo aver selezionato *Android_scatter.txt, la scelta nel menu a tendina si resetta a DOWNLOAD ONLY. Assicurati di selezionare/riselezionare FIRMWARE UPGRADE dopo aver selezionato il file.
Spegni completamente il tuo dispositivo, ma non connetterlo ancora.
Premi il tasto contrassegnato «Download».
Controlla ancora un’ultima volta di aver selezionato l’opzione «Firmware Upgrade» e NON «Download Only».
Assicurati che il tuo dispositivo sia spento e connettilo al PC. Non usare una porta USB 3.0, è già noto che causi problemi di comunicazione con il dispositivo.
Avviene una magia . Attendi la fine nella barra di avanzamento.
Nota
Se l’installazione fallisce con una barra 100% rossa e lì si blocca (e il logs dice qualcosa tipo COM port is open. Trying to sync with the target...), rimuovere il pacchetto``modemmanager`` perché quello installato`non è compatibile <https://web.archive.org/web/20180118130643/http://www.mibqyyo.com/en-articles/2015/09/16/ubuntu-android-installation-process-for-bq-aquaris-e4-5-and-e5/>`_ con SP flash tool, chiudetelo e riprovate di nuovo dal punto 4.
Congratulazioni! Il tuo dispositivo si avvierà ora con una versione stravecchia di Ubuntu Touch. Ora puoi usare l’UBports Installer per l’installazione di una versione aggiornata.